Tuesday Tip – Child obsessed with an object
If a child is obsessed with an object, remove it from his sight.
That is the best way to handle a “problem object,” especially if it
affects the quality of life.
One more step is to think about why he was so obsessed with that
object. What purpose did it accomplish? What need did it meet?
What qualities about that object created the obsession?
Answering a few question may help avoid future obsessions.
Analyzing the situation can lead to finding objects or activities that meet needs better.
